Description:
There is connection leak
at org.apache.juddi.registry.RegistryEngine.initializeDatabase(RegistryEngine.java:249)
Connection is not closed if database scheme already initiated
This method is normally invoked 1 time during servlet startup, but it also invoked in happyjuddi.jsp.
This may lead to pool exhaustion
